The Preferential Pathways Of Hydrocarbon Migration And Its Effect On Hydrocarbon Accumulation In The Slope Belt Of Qikou Sag

The Qinan and Qibei slope belts are located in the south of the Qikou Sag.The great difference of tectonic activity intensity and sedimentary phases in various regions lead to the complexity of hydrocarbon transport system in the slope area.For a long time,there has been a lack of research on the controls of the preferential migration pathways on the inhomogeneous accumulation of hydrocarbons.This paper aims to enhance oil-source correlation and to reveal the oil charging history in the Qinan and Qibei slope belts.And the geological,geophysical,geochemical methods and numerical simulation were employed to investigate the mechanism and process of hydrocarbon differential accumulation controlled by the preferential migration pathways.The hydrocarbon accumulation in the Qinan and Qibei slope belts can be divided into the deep hydrocarbon accumulation system(Es3~Es1z)and the middle-shallow hydrocarbon accumulation system(Es1s~Nm).The source-reservoir relationship in the deep hydrocarbon accumulation system is“self-generating and self-storing”or“side-generating and side-storing”.The oils in the deep hydrocarbon accumulation system mainly originated from the Es3 and Es1x source rocks,with part from the Es1z source rock,and mainly migrates laterally.For the middle-shallow hydrocarbon accumulation system,the source-reservoir relationship is“lower-generating and upper-storing”,the oils mainly originated from the Es3 and Es1x source rocks,and the accumulation of oils was mainly controlled by the faults connecting the source rock and reservoirs.The formation and distribution of hydrocarbon preferential migration pathways in the deep hydrocarbon accumulation system are jointly controlled by the heterogeneity of the transport layer,the morphology of the transport layer and the migration power.And fault activity,fault surface morphology and fault sealing affected the distribution of the fault preferential migration pathways in the middle-shallow hydrocarbon accumulation system.The deep hydrocarbon accumulation system experienced two oil charging stages,i.e.,the late of Ed and the late of Nm-present.The oil accumulation events at the end of Ed were mainly the filling process of Es3 sourced oils in the inner source-reservoirs in the low slope.The scale of hydrocarbon accumulation is large at the late of Nm-present.During this period,under the control of the preferential migration pathways,the oils contributed by Es3 and Es1x source rock mainly migrated laterally into the middle and high slope area within the slope.And the oils originated from Es1z source rock were mainly limited in inner source-layers of the low slope.The middle-shallow hydrocarbon accumulation system only experienced one oil charging stage that occurred in the late of Nm-present.The oil accumulation events were mainly that the oils contributed by Es3 and Es1x source rocks migrated and accumulated in multi reservoirs of middle-shallow layers along the fault in the Beidagang and high slope area,respectively.On the whole,the configuration of source rocks and the preferential migration pathways controlled the inhomogeneous enrichment of oils in the deep hydrocarbon accumulation system.The configuration of the preferential migration pathways of the deep system and the fault preferential migration pathways controlled the oil enrichment location in the middle-shallow hydrocarbon accumulation system.The oil resources within 2km from the preferential migration pathways in the deep and middle-shallow hydrocarbon accumulation system are over 65%and 75%,respectively.According to the inhomogeneous accumulation process of oils in different hydrocarbon accumulation systems,it proposed two hydrocarbon differential accumulation models,i.e.,supplied by inner source rocks and“source-ridge”configuration controlled model in the deep hydrocarbon accumulation system and supplied by outer source rocks and“ridge-fault”configuration controlled model in the middle-shallow hydrocarbon accumulation system.
